According to Flapen's Amazon United Kingdom niche tracking, boys trainers is a £304K/yr Amazon United Kingdom market (2.4M searches/yr). The top 5 brands hold 91% of demand. Demand peaks in Aug–Sep. Verdict: Skip it — 45/100.

Is boys trainers profitable to sell on Amazon United Kingdom?
The niche generates £304K/yr across 73 tracked products. 12 of 26 products launched in the last 360 days are still selling. 90-day search growth is +12.6%. Flapen's verdict: Skip it (45/100).
How competitive is the boys trainers niche?
15 brands and 41 sellers compete. The top 5 products take 29% of clicks and top 5 brands hold 91% of demand.
What do buyers complain about in boys trainers?
Top complaints mined from reviews: Size-Overall, Durability, Quality-Overall. The return rate is 4.6%.
When does demand for boys trainers peak?
Demand peaks in Aug–Sep; the busiest month runs 1.8× the quietest.
What does it cost to enter the boys trainers niche?
Listings span £6.72–£39.43; the average listing price is £22.95 (sweet spot $15–$100). The average incumbent carries 7,716 reviews — the moat a new listing must climb.
